01 / PURPOSE

Turning findings into accountable risk.

Identifying a cybersecurity weakness is only the beginning of risk management. Organizations also need a repeatable process for documenting the risk, assigning accountability, selecting treatment actions, and monitoring remediation.

This simulated risk register demonstrates how cybersecurity risks can be maintained throughout their lifecycle rather than treated as isolated technical findings.

Each entry includes a risk scenario, accountable owner, likelihood, impact, inherent risk, existing controls, control effectiveness, residual risk, treatment decision, target date, and remediation status.

All organizations, systems, risk scenarios, ownership assignments, and dates in this portfolio project are simulated.

02 / RISK LIFECYCLE

From identification to closure.

The register supports a repeatable lifecycle for managing cybersecurity risk from initial identification through remediation and ongoing monitoring.

01

Identify

Document the asset, threat, vulnerability, and business consequence.

02

Assess

Evaluate likelihood and impact to determine inherent risk.

03

Assign

Assign an accountable risk owner and responsible remediation team.

04

Treat

Select mitigation, acceptance, transfer, or avoidance.

05

Monitor

Track control effectiveness, milestones, KRIs, and target dates.

06

Close

Validate remediation and formally document remaining residual risk.

04 / RISK REGISTER

Enterprise cybersecurity risks.

The following sample entries show how cybersecurity risks can be prioritized and tracked using consistent fields.

ID Risk Scenario Owner Inherent Controls Residual Treatment Status
R-001 Privileged account compromise could provide unauthorized administrative access to critical systems. IAM Manager Critical MFA, RBAC, PAM, authentication logging Medium Mitigate In Progress
R-002 Critical vulnerabilities on internet-facing systems could be exploited before remediation. Infrastructure Manager Critical Vulnerability scanning, patch management, configuration management Medium Mitigate In Progress
R-003 Phishing could result in credential theft and unauthorized account access. Security Operations Critical Email filtering, MFA, awareness training, EDR Medium Mitigate Open
R-004 Third-party compromise could expose sensitive organizational information. Vendor Risk Manager Critical Due diligence, contracts, security reviews, vendor monitoring High Mitigate / Transfer Open
R-005 Excessive employee access could enable unauthorized access to sensitive systems. IAM Manager High RBAC, access reviews, least privilege Medium Mitigate Open
R-006 Insufficient security logging could delay detection and investigation of malicious activity. SOC Manager High SIEM, centralized logging, alerting Medium Mitigate In Progress
R-007 Incomplete backup validation could increase recovery time following ransomware or system failure. Infrastructure Manager High Backups, recovery testing, offline copies Medium Mitigate Open
R-008 Unsupported software could expose systems to vulnerabilities without vendor security updates. IT Operations Medium Asset inventory, lifecycle management Low Mitigate Open
R-009 Weak security requirements during vendor onboarding could introduce unmanaged third-party risk. Procurement Medium Security questionnaire, contract review Low Mitigate Open
R-010 Inconsistent incident response exercises could reduce readiness during a significant cyber event. Security Manager Medium Incident response plan, tabletop exercises Low Mitigate Open
R-011 Delayed account termination could leave former users with active organizational access. IAM Manager Medium HR integration, termination workflow, access review Low Mitigate Closed
R-012 Incomplete security awareness participation could increase employee susceptibility to social engineering. Security Awareness Lead Medium Annual training, phishing simulations Low Mitigate Open

05 / PRIORITY RISK

Risk requiring leadership attention.

R-004

Third-Party Data Compromise

HIGH RESIDUAL RISK
RISK OWNER

Vendor Risk Manager

TREATMENT

Mitigate / Transfer

INHERENT RISK

Critical

RESIDUAL RISK

High

CONTROL EFFECTIVENESS

Partially Effective

REMEDIATION STATUS

Open

PLANNED RISK TREATMENT
  • Require security due diligence before onboarding high-risk vendors.
  • Classify vendors according to data access, connectivity, and business criticality.
  • Establish contractual cybersecurity and incident notification requirements.
  • Require evidence of applicable security controls for high-risk vendors.
  • Perform recurring reassessments based on vendor risk tier.
  • Establish escalation requirements when significant vendor control deficiencies remain unresolved.
MANAGEMENT DECISION CONTINUE TREATMENT

Residual exposure remains above the organization's simulated target risk level. Additional controls and vendor assurance activities are therefore tracked until the risk reaches an acceptable level or receives documented risk acceptance from appropriate leadership.

06 / MONITORING

Key Risk Indicators.

Risk registers become more useful when risks are connected to measurable indicators that can show whether exposure is increasing or decreasing.

KRI Critical Vulnerabilities

Number of critical vulnerabilities exceeding the remediation SLA.

KRI Privileged Accounts

Percentage of privileged accounts without required strong authentication or current access review.

KRI Vendor Reviews

Percentage of high-risk vendors with overdue cybersecurity reassessments.

KRI Remediation Aging

Number of high and critical risks that remain open beyond their target remediation date.

07 / GOVERNANCE

Risk ownership & accountability.

01

Risk Owner

Accountable for understanding the business risk and ensuring an appropriate treatment decision.

02

Control Owner

Responsible for implementing, maintaining, and providing evidence for assigned controls.

03

GRC

Facilitates assessment, maintains the register, challenges risk assumptions, and tracks remediation.

04

Security

Provides technical analysis, threat context, findings, and recommended safeguards.

05

Leadership

Reviews material risks and makes decisions when residual exposure exceeds established tolerance.

06

Internal Audit

May independently evaluate whether governance processes and controls operate as intended.

PROJECT CONCLUSION

Risks need owners, not just scores.

This project demonstrates how a risk register supports governance by connecting cybersecurity issues to accountable owners, controls, treatment decisions, remediation activities, measurable indicators, and management oversight.
